Pole Dance Level Guide
Below is a list of key moves that are taught within our different pole levels classes. The moves listed here are just a handful of what will be taught but make a good guide and helpful way to assess which level aligns with your current abilities. As you progress, each level focuses on enhancing strength, flexibility, and overall technique.
